EDGE Leads the Way in Disruptive Defence Tech

Digital threats today are more resilient and persistent and intersect with daily security in unprecedented ways. Cyber-attacks have evolved from destroying and stealing data to controlling weapons and infrastructure attacks, and the damaging effect cannot be overstated. In an interview with Nation Shield, Waleid Al Mesmari, Senior Vice President – Electronic Warfare & Cyber Technologies, EDGE, shed light on advanced technologies it invests in, to enhance the country’s defence and discussed the company’s solutions contributing to the UAE’s industrialisation strategy.
 
What are EDGE’s special plans for the Electronic Warfare & Cyber Technologies (EW&CT) cluster in 2022/2023?
Following our product development roadmap, we are focused on bringing disruptive solutions to the market with speed and efficiency. We are currently placing a major focus on expanding our secure communications and cyber capabilities.
 
Network connectivity exposes an unsecured layer for data-in-transit and is the source of the vast majority of cyber-attacks. Due to this, the most sophisticated and strongest solutions should be used by organisations to secure client infrastructure and user data in transit between sites, whether locally on-campus or geographically dispersed across the world. This is an area of focus for the EW&CT cluster going forward.
 
We also have several contracts in the pipeline that will see us export our electronic warfare solutions, representing a significant milestone in line with the UAE’s vision.

How does the cluster ensure that its products and services are attractive from a local and wider-regional perspective?
We work very closely with clients and end-users to understand the intricate and intuitive needs of the security and defence industry. We conduct regular workshops with potential customers, not only to provide an opportunity for us to showcase our offerings but for them to offer operational insights that help us to advance future developments. We are consistently strengthening synergies with end-users to forge collaboration on advanced technology solutions.
 
We also have a deep understanding of the challenging regional environment, and all our products and solutions are designed to withstand the harsh desert climate. System components are tested utilising specialised vibration test chambers to simulate the extreme heat, rapid temperature changes, humidity, and vibrations environments. Similarly, end solutions are preferably trialled and demonstrated in the hotter summer months to exhibit year-long system operation capability.
